Trends Cogn Sci. 2003 Mar;7(3):104-106. Out-of-body experiences: from Penfield to present. Tong F. Department of Psychology, Princeton University, 08544, Princeton, NJ, USA
Can the brain, when stimulated, yield entirely novel experiences? Blanke et al. (2002) describe a patient who reported spontaneous out-of-body experiences during electrical stimulation of her angular gyrus. These findings, although apparently extraordinary, agree with much earlier reports from a patient tested by Wilder Penfield. Such studies can provide clues about the nature of conscious experience.
